What Are Steroids?

Steroids, particularly anabolic steroids, are synthetic substances related to male sex hormones. They are often used to promote muscle growth and enhance athletic performance. However, the legality of these substances varies from country to country.

Medical Use

Certain anabolic steroids can be legally prescribed by doctors for medical purposes, such as treating hormonal deficiencies or certain types of anemia. However, obtaining a prescription requires a legitimate medical need, and misuse of these medications can have serious health consequences.

Consequences of Illegal Steroid Use

Using steroids without a prescription can lead to several negative outcomes:

  • Legal Issues: Engaging in the illegal sale or distribution of steroids can result in criminal charges.
  • Health Risks: The misuse of steroids may lead to a variety of health problems, including liver damage, heart issues, and psychological effects.
  • Sports Penalties: Athletes caught using illegal steroids face sanctions, bans, and damage to their reputations.
